YIELDP.C
/**************************************************************************** 
                   Microsoft RPC Version 2.0 
           Copyright Microsoft Corp. 1992, 1993, 1994- 1996 
                       yield Example 
 
    FILE:       yieldp.c 
 
    PURPOSE:    Remote procedures that are linked with the server 
                side of RPC distributed application 
 
    FUNCTIONS:  YieldProc() - sleeps the amount of time specified 
                              by client to server 
 
    COMMENTS: 
 
****************************************************************************/ 
 
#include <stdlib.h> 
#include <stdio.h> 
#include "yield.h"    // header file generated by MIDL compiler 
 
void YieldProc(short cSeconds) 
{ 
    printf("Calling Sleep for %d seconds...\n", cSeconds); 
    Sleep(cSeconds * 1000); 
    printf("Awake for next call...\n"); 
} 
 
void Shutdown(void) 
{ 
    RPC_STATUS status; 
 
    printf("Calling RpcMgmtStopServerListening\n"); 
    status = RpcMgmtStopServerListening(NULL); 
    printf("RpcMgmtStopServerListening returned: 0x%x\n", status); 
    if (status) { 
        exit(status); 
    } 
 
    printf("Calling RpcServerUnregisterIf\n"); 
    status = RpcServerUnregisterIf(NULL, NULL, FALSE); 
    printf("RpcServerUnregisterIf returned 0x%x\n", status); 
    if (status) { 
        exit(status); 
    } 
} 
 
/* end file yieldp.c */
